Any thoughts on Moffat & bringing back villains from either RTD's run or the classic series?
Granted, he'll probably use the Daleks at some point, maybe not in 2010, but Smith should meet them eventually-every Doctor has had a Dalek story except #8 (Unless you count the novels/audios).
RTD's handling of the Cybermen has recieved a bit of criticism from fans, as they're not the classic Mondasian Cybermen. It's possible we'll still see more of the "Cybus brand" Cybermen for budget reasons as well, but we'll see. I think that the brain transplant as oppossed to the full body conversion took a little bit of the "body horror" element out of them, but we'll see.
I'd actually like to see Moffat handle the Autons. "Rose" didn't really do them justice, as the plot was more concerned with reintroduing the Doctor and introducing Rose, and the Autons sort of lost a lot of their spookiness.
Autons seem right up Moffat's alley.
